Available to those with conventional mortgages owned by Freddie Mac or Fannie Mae, this modification program will extend the term of a loan up to 480 months (40 years) and may reduce principal and interest payments by up to 20%. To be eligible for a Flex Modification program, the homeowner must have: At least three monthly payments past due on a primary residence, second home, or investment property, Or less than three monthly payments past due but the loan is in imminent default, meaning the lender has determined the home loan will definitely default without modification. Streamline Modification does not require as much documentation as the traditional VA modification plan, but includes two extra requirements: The combined principal and interest payment must drop by at least 10%, The borrower must complete a 3-month trial repayment plan to prove they can make the modified payments.
